Chakwera hails people of Kasungu for subscribing to Kamuzu’s development plan

Malawi President Dr Lazarus Chakwera has commended people in Kasungu for their dedication to national development.

Chakwera was speaking when he addressed a mammoth gathering at Kasungu Boma during a stopover from his Mzuzu trip.

Chakwera said with how hardworking Kasungu people are, it’s more than good to turn the district into a fully-fledged city.

The President commended people of being hard workers in as far as farming is concerned.

Chakwera says Kasungu is one of the district earmarked for big projects in all key sectors of the economy so that its status should be lifted to that of a city in the foreseeable future.

President Chakwera assured the people of Kasungu that his administration has lined up several development projects and economic activities that will help create job opportunities.

He further promised the people of Kasungu that government will revive most of the defunct irrigation schemes in the district to make the district a food basket it is renowned for.

Before the Kasungu mini-rally, President Chakwera visited Chatoloma Quarry Site where he was briefed by Mota Engil officials on progress of rehabilitation works on the M1 Road (the stretch from Kasungu to Mzimba turn-off).
